Sandy land ecosystem is an important component of terrestrial ecosystems,which plays a significant role in sustaining the health and safety of global ecosystem.At present,the situation of land desertification in China is very serious because of long-term overgrazing,denudation,estrepement and misuse in vast sand area.It is a serious threat to production and living of local people and sustainable development of rural economy.Establishing bioenergy forest bases in treatable desertified land and using desert shrub after stump for biomass power generation is one of the most important sand industry,which can provide clean energy and promote employment and control the desertification sand,with good social,economic and ecological benefits.But all the desert shrub biomass power plant have been crippled by losses or little profit,which are quite different from what current domestic theorists analysed and the industry expected.Based on eco-economy principles and the theory of sustainable development,firsr of all,this aticle summarized the development foundation,current situation and comparative advantages.Secondly,main influence factors and its effect are analyzed,while the structure and hierarchical relationship of the factors are clarified.Thirdly,the economic profits,social profits and ecological profits of desert shrub biomass power generation are assessed with method of quantitative calculation and qualitative analysis combined together.Then,it studies the environmental extemality throughout the lifecycle of biomass power generation and ecological compensation theoretically.Based on this,an eco-compensation standard of desert shrub biomass power generation is given.Major conclusions of this research are summarized as follows.(1)There is a good foundation for development of desert shrub biomass power generation in China.In terms of resources,it shows a great potential that there will be 2.12?2.83 trillion tons of desert shrub biomass which can be collected actually after all the sandy land are controlled.From the technology aspect,most of equipments of brush-cutting are domestic and stubble is technically feasible.In addition,biomass power generation technology is relatively mature now.And,there is a series of development planning and favorable policies of biomass power generation industry in China while the policy system will be futher improved.(2)Based on the research of development process,project charateristics,economic and social benefits of Inner Mongolia Maowusu Biomass Thermoeledtric Company,it shows that all the desert shrub biomass power plant have been crippled by losses or little profit.The main causes include lack of raw material for power generation,higher cost and the imperfection of biomass energy policy especially the subsidy mechanism.(3)Desert shrub biomass power generation programme involves in multiple industries and technologies such as energy,forestry,conservation of water and soil.It has various social benefits.The result of comprehensive evaluation on social benefits with analytical hierarchy process and fuzzy comprehensive evaluation method shows,the grade of impact on ecological environment,social economy and social environment is "good",policy compatibility is "better" and the total social benefit is "good".Desert shrub biomass power generation uses large-scale biomass for "green" electricity.Compared with crop straw power generation,it uses land and biomass resources more intensively.Besides it can provide energy,it is more environmentally friendly than making paper,plywood and particle board with desert shrub branches.(4)The influence factors of desert shrub biomass power generation in China cover social idea,government policy-making,technology and management,resources and environment,market supply and demand,and so on.This article selects 14 main influence factors to analysis with the interpretative structural model.The results show those factors can be divided into 5 layors,resource endowment and economic policy are direct influence factors,biomass power generation costs and technology?investment and financing are mid-level factors.besides,deep roots are perceptions and development program of biomass energy?ecological restoration of desert.(5)Two kinds of externalities have been produced in desert shrub biomass power generation instead of coal power generation.The one is resource externality of unit power resource consumption savings in the process of power plant construction,raw material acquisition,transportation and power generation,the other is environmental externality which includes the ecological value of desert shrub in energy base is accounted primarily in wind-breaking,sand-fixing,soil conservation and emission reduction of pollutants in the whole life-cycle in power-generation stage such as CO2?NOx?CO?SO2.The data show that shrub-cutting process consumes more energy,pollutant emission and the project has a positive role and significance in the greenhouse gas emission reduction.(6)Establishing desert ecological compensation mechanism may internalize the environment externality of desert shrub biomass power generation.A replication dynamic model in evolutionary game theory is constructed to investigate the potential factors which influence stakeholder s' behavior,it shows that it is necessary to establish desert ecological mechanism,and it's very important to determine the amount of ecological compensation reasonably.In order to ensure desert sustainable development,an important means is compensating enterprise and individual who engaged in sand control with enlarging the policy support,capital subsidy,tax incentives,and so on.The establishment of eco-compensation standard of desert shrub biomass power generation must follow the principle of fairness and dynamic.It mainly includes four parts:the value of ecosystem services in the process of energy forest construction,the opportunity cost of farmers and herdsmen to participate in the construction of the energy forest,actual cost of farmers and power generation enterprises and the resource and environmental externality of power enterprise in the process of generating electricity.It must be given reasonable and dynamic compensations with actual data of ecological value increment,direct cost,resource consumption and pollutant emission reduction every year.
